CourseDetails
โข Sustainable Food Systems: Understanding the importance of sustainable food systems in next-generation dining, including local and organic food sourcing, reducing food waste, and promoting biodiversity.
โข Climate-Friendly Cuisine: Exploring the impact of food choices on greenhouse gas emissions and learning how to create climate-friendly menus that prioritize plant-based ingredients and minimize meat consumption.
โข Eco-Conscious Food Preparation: Techniques for reducing energy and water usage in commercial kitchens, minimizing food waste through proper inventory management and portion control, and implementing sustainable waste management practices.
โข Sustainable Seafood: Strategies for sourcing and serving sustainable seafood, including understanding the importance of Marine Stewardship Council (MSC) certification and avoiding overfished species.
โข Reducing Food Waste: Best practices for reducing food waste throughout the supply chain, from farm to table, and innovative solutions for repurposing food waste, such as composting and upcycling.
โข Ethical Meat Production: Understanding the ethical considerations around meat production, including animal welfare, land use, and greenhouse gas emissions, and learning how to source meat from regenerative and humane farming practices.
โข Plant-Based Diets: Exploring the benefits of plant-based diets for human health, the environment, and animal welfare, and learning how to create delicious and nutritious plant-based menus that cater to a wide range of dietary preferences and restrictions.
โข Sustainable Packaging and Tableware: Strategies for reducing the environmental impact of food packaging and tableware, including using compostable or recyclable materials, minimizing single-use plastics, and promoting reusable options.
โข Communicating Sustainability: Techniques for effectively communicating the sustainability initiatives of next-generation dining establishments to customers, including through menu labels, promotional materials, and staff training.
